ALBANY, Ga. (WALB) – Not until the unofficial end to summer will relief from the heat arrive. Until then, Thursday through Sunday, highs low-upper 90s and feeling hotter near 105°-110° through the weekend. Maybe a passing shower or two otherwise mostly dry.

On Labor Day hot 90s with some relief from scattered showers and storms but not a washout. More clouds and widespread rain Tuesday through Thursday ends the heat wave as highs drop into the 80s and lows into the 60s.

In the tropics, an area of interest in the east central Atlantic has been given a 20% chance of tropical development over the next 7 days. Also, SE of the Bahamas is another area which for now has a 0% probability. We’re watching as the peak of the hurricane season approaches September 10.
